Doorgaan naar hoofdinhoud

Shopify Boekhouding: Een Volledige Gids voor Boekhouding en Belastingen voor E-commerce Verkopers

· 10 min leestijd
Mike Thrift
Mike Thrift
Marketing Manager

Met meer dan 5,6 miljoen actieve winkels en meer dan $378 miljard aan wereldwijd verwerkt handelsvolume in 2025, is Shopify de ruggengraat van de moderne e-commerce geworden. Maar er is iets wat de meeste nieuwe verkopers zich pas realiseren als het belastingseizoen aanbreekt: het runnen van een Shopify-winkel betekent het runnen van een echt bedrijf, en dat bedrijf heeft een echte boekhouding nodig.

Of u nu telefoonhoesjes via dropshipping verkoopt of handgemaakt keramiek aanbiedt, het vanaf het begin op orde hebben van uw boekhouding bespaart u later pijnlijke verrassingen. Deze gids leidt u door alles wat u moet weten over Shopify-boekhouding — van het inrichten van uw boeken tot het afhandelen van de omzetbelasting in verschillende regio's.

Waarom Shopify-boekhouding anders is dan traditionele boekhouding

E-commerceboekhouding heeft unieke nuances die niet voorkomen bij een typische fysieke winkel. Het vroegtijdig begrijpen van deze verschillen voorkomt kostbare fouten.

Bankstortingen zijn niet gelijk aan omzet

Dit is het grootste misverstand onder Shopify-verkopers. De stortingen op uw bankrekening zijn nettobedragen — uw werkelijke omzet minus de transactiekosten van Shopify, betalingsverwerkingskosten, terugbetalingen en chargebacks. Als u bankstortingen als omzet registreert, geeft u uw werkelijke verkopen te laag weer en verbergt u uw echte kostenstructuur.

Bijvoorbeeld: als u in een maand voor $10.000 aan producten verkoopt, maar Shopify stort $9.200 na aftrek van kosten, dan is uw omzet nog steeds $10.000. Het verschil van $800 zijn kosten die afzonderlijk moeten worden bijgehouden.

Complexiteit van meerdere kanalen

De meeste Shopify-verkopers verkopen niet alleen via hun Shopify-webshop. Ze zijn ook actief op Amazon, Etsy, social media-winkels en soms via groothandelskanalen. Elk platform heeft zijn eigen kostenstructuur, uitbetalingsschema en rapportageformaat. Uw boekhoudsysteem moet al deze gegevens consolideren tot één nauwkeurig beeld.

Timing van voorraad is belangrijk

In tegenstelling tot dienstverlenende bedrijven houden e-commerceverkopers voorraad aan. Wanneer u voor $5.000 aan producten koopt bij een leverancier, is dat nog geen kostenpost — het is een actief op uw balans. Het wordt pas een inkoopwaarde van de omzet (COGS) wanneer u het artikel daadwerkelijk verkoopt. Een onjuiste timing hiervan vertekent uw winstmarges en kan fiscale problemen veroorzaken.

De basis leggen voor uw Shopify-boekhouding

Voordat u begint met het bijhouden van transacties, moet de juiste structuur aanwezig zijn.

Scheid uw financiën

Open een speciale zakelijke bankrekening en vraag een zakelijke creditcard aan. Dit is niet optioneel — het is essentieel. Wanneer privé- en zakelijke uitgaven door elkaar lopen, bent u tijdens de belastingaangifte uren bezig om ze te ontwarren, en loopt u het risico legitieme aftrekposten te missen of, erger nog, vragen op te roepen bij de belastingdienst.

Kies uw boekhoudmethode

U heeft twee opties:

Het kasstelsel registreert inkomsten wanneer u de betaling ontvangt en uitgaven wanneer u ze betaalt. Dit is eenvoudiger en werkt prima voor zeer kleine winkels.

Het toerekeningsstelsel (accrual basis) registreert inkomsten wanneer ze worden verdiend en uitgaven wanneer ze worden gemaakt, ongeacht wanneer het geld daadwerkelijk van eigenaar wisselt. Deze methode geeft een nauwkeuriger beeld van de gezondheid van uw bedrijf en is vereist volgens de GAAP-normen. Als uw winkel meer dan $25 miljoen aan jaarlijkse bruto-ontvangsten genereert, vereist de IRS (of vergelijkbare instanties) een boekhouding op basis van het toerekeningsstelsel.

Voor de meeste groeiende Shopify-winkels is het toerekeningsstelsel de extra inspanning waard, omdat het uw werkelijke winstgevendheid in elke periode laat zien.

Uw rekeningschema instellen

Een goed georganiseerd rekeningschema is de ruggengraat van uw boekhouding. Voor een Shopify-winkel heeft u doorgaans het volgende nodig:

Omzetrekeningen:

  • Productverkopen
  • Verzendinkomsten (indien u verzendkosten in rekening brengt bij klanten)
  • Terugbetalingen en retouren (als contra-omzetrekening)

Inkoopwaarde van de omzet (COGS):

  • Productkosten (landed cost inclusief vracht en invoerrechten)
  • Verpakkingsmaterialen
  • Verzending naar klanten

Operationele kosten:

  • Shopify-abonnementen
  • Betalingsverwerkingskosten
  • Marketing en reclame
  • Software en apps
  • Kantoorbenodigdheden en apparatuur
  • Professionele diensten (boekhouding, juridisch)

Activa:

  • Voorraad
  • Zakelijke bankrekening
  • Debiteuren (Accounts receivable)

Passiva:

  • Te betalen omzetbelasting/btw
  • Crediteuren (Accounts payable)
  • Creditcardsaldi

De inkoopwaarde van de omzet (COGS) onder de knie krijgen

COGS is het punt waar de meeste Shopify-verkopers de mist in gaan met hun cijfers, en onnauwkeurige COGS betekent onnauwkeurige winstmarges.

Bereken de werkelijke Landed Cost

Uw kosten per eenheid zijn niet alleen wat uw leverancier in rekening brengt. De werkelijke integrale inkoopkosten (landed cost) omvatten:

  • Leveranciersprijs per eenheid
  • Inkomende vracht (verzending van leverancier naar uw magazijn)
  • Douanerechten en tarieven (bij internationale inkoop)
  • Makelaarskosten
  • Inspectie- of kwaliteitscontrolekosten

Als u een product koopt voor $5 bij een buitenlandse leverancier, maar vracht voegt $0,80 toe, invoerrechten $0,60 en makelaarskosten $0,10, dan is uw werkelijke landed cost $6,50 — 30% hoger dan alleen de factuurprijs.

Verwar kosten niet met COGS

Shopify-transactiekosten, betalingsverwerkingskosten en abonnementskosten voor apps zijn geen COGS. Het zijn operationele kosten. Als u deze als COGS registreert, worden uw productkosten kunstmatig verhoogd en wordt uw werkelijke brutowinstmarge verborgen. Houd deze categorieën gescheiden, zodat u kunt zien hoeveel u daadwerkelijk verdient op elk product vóór de overheadkosten.

Voorraadmutaties bijhouden

Gebruik een consistente inventarismethode—FIFO (first in, first out) is de meest gebruikte methode voor e-commerce. Registreer voorraadaankopen als activa en verplaats de kosten naar de Kosten van de Omzet (COGS) wanneer artikelen worden verkocht. Stem uw fysieke voorraad minstens per kwartaal af met uw boeken.

Omzetbelasting (sales tax) is waarschijnlijk het meest complexe onderdeel van de Shopify-boekhouding, en fouten kunnen leiden tot boetes, rente en naheffingen.

Economische Nexus begrijpen

Sinds de uitspraak van het Hooggerechtshof in 2018 in South Dakota v. Wayfair, kunnen staten online verkopers verplichten om omzetbelasting te innen, zelfs zonder fysieke aanwezigheid. De meeste staten hanteren drempels voor economische nexus—meestal $100.000 aan omzet of 200 transacties binnen de staat.

Naarmate uw Shopify-winkel groeit, zult u waarschijnlijk in meerdere staten een nexus activeren. U moet:

  1. Uw verkopen per staat monitoren om te weten wanneer u de drempelwaarden nadert
  2. U registreren voor een omzetbelastingvergunning in elke staat waar u een nexus heeft
  3. De belastinginstellingen van Shopify configureren om de juiste tarieven te innen
  4. Tijdig aangifte doen (maandelijks, per kwartaal of jaarlijks, afhankelijk van de staat)

Omzetbelasting correct registreren

De van klanten geïnde omzetbelasting is geen inkomen. Het is een schuld (liability)—geld dat u in beheer houdt voor de staat. Registreer dit als volgt:

  • Debet: Kas/Bankrekening
  • Credit: Te betalen omzetbelasting (verplichting)

Wanneer u de belasting afdraagt aan de staat:

  • Debet: Te betalen omzetbelasting
  • Credit: Kas/Bankrekening

Als u de geïnde omzetbelasting als omzet heeft geregistreerd, geeft u uw inkomen te hoog op en bent u belasting verschuldigd over geld dat nooit van u is geweest.

Overweeg automatisering

Met verschillende tarieven in duizenden rechtsgebieden is handmatig beheer van de omzetbelasting onpraktisch voor groeiende winkels. Tools zoals TaxJar, Avalara of de ingebouwde belastingengine van Shopify kunnen de tariefberekening automatiseren, maar u moet nog steeds de registratie, aangifte en afdracht regelen.

Maandelijkse boekhoudroutine

Consistentie wint het van complexiteit. Stel een maandelijkse routine vast en houd u daaraan.

Wekelijkse taken

  • Categoriseer transacties zodra ze binnenkomen in plaats van ze te verzamelen
  • Controleer openstaande facturen en volg late betalingen op
  • Controleer voorraadniveaus aan de hand van uw boekhouding

Maandafsluitingsproces

  1. Stem bank- en creditcardafschriften af met uw boekhouding. Elke transactie moet verantwoord zijn.
  2. Controleer Shopify-uitbetalingen aan de hand van uw verkooprapporten. Vergelijk brutoverkopen, kosten, terugbetalingen en netto-stortingen.
  3. Werk de voorraadwaarden bij en registreer de COGS voor de periode.
  4. Toerekenen van kosten (accrual) die u heeft gemaakt maar nog niet heeft betaald.
  5. Bekijk uw winst-en-verliesrekening om eventuele afwijkingen vroegtijdig op te sporen.
  6. Zet geld opzij voor belastingen—een goede vuistregel is 25-30% van de nettowinst voor inkomstenbelasting, plus de geïnde omzetbelasting.

Shopify-uitbetalingen afstemmen

De uitbetalingsrapporten van Shopify tonen de netto-stortingen, maar uw boeken hebben de brutocijfers nodig. Zo stemt u deze af:

Regel in Shopify-rapportBoekhoudkundige boeking
BrutoverkopenOmzet
TerugbetalingenCorrectie op omzet
Shopify-kostenOperationele kosten
BetalingsverwerkingskostenOperationele kosten
Netto uitbetalingOntvangen geld

De netto uitbetaling moet gelijk zijn aan de brutoverkopen minus terugbetalingen minus alle kosten. Als dit niet klopt, onderzoek dan het verschil voordat u verdergaat.

Omgaan met retouren en terugbetalingen

Retouren zijn een normaal onderdeel van e-commerce—het gemiddelde retourpercentage voor online aankopen schommelt rond de 20-30%. Uw boekhouding moet hier netjes mee omgaan.

Wanneer een klant een product retourneert:

  1. Draai de omzet terug door uw tegenrekening voor omzet (retouren) te debiteren
  2. Draai de COGS terug als het product teruggaat naar de verkoopbare voorraad
  3. Registreer eventuele herbevoorradingskosten als een aparte omzetregel
  4. Schrijf beschadigde retouren af als verlies als artikelen niet kunnen worden doorverkocht

Houd uw retourpercentage bij per product en kanaal. Een hoog retourpercentage op een specifiek product kan betekenen dat u uw productbeschrijving, maattabel of kwaliteitscontrole moet verbeteren—en niet alleen uw boeken moet aanpassen.

Veelvoorkomende Shopify-boekhoudfouten om te vermijden

Stortingen als omzet registreren

We hebben dit hierboven al behandeld, maar het is belangrijk om te herhalen: uw bankstortingen zijn niet uw omzet. Begin altijd bij de brutoverkopen en werk naar beneden.

De timing van Shopify-uitbetalingen negeren

Shopify heeft doorgaans twee werkdagen nodig om uitbetalingen te verwerken. Verkopen op 30 december staan mogelijk pas op 2 januari op uw bankrekening. Onder het factuurstelsel (accrual accounting) horen die verkopen in december thuis. Registreer omzet op basis van wanneer de verkoop plaatsvond, niet wanneer het geld binnenkomt.

Transactiekosten niet bijhouden

Shopify brengt 2,4-2,9% plus $0,30 per transactie in rekening op het basisabonnement. Bij $100.000 aan jaarlijkse omzet is dat ruwweg $2.700-$3.200 aan kosten. Als u dit niet bijhoudt, geeft u uw winst duizenden dollars te hoog op.

Shopify-apps vergeten

De gemiddelde Shopify-winkel gebruikt 6-8 betaalde apps. Die abonnementen van $9,99/maand lopen snel op—$720-$960 per jaar. Behandel ze als bedrijfskosten en controleer ze regelmatig om apps die u niet actief gebruikt op te zeggen.

Voorraadinkopen mengen met uitgaven

Het kopen van voorraad is geen uitgave—het is de aanschaf van een activa. Registreer de kosten pas als een uitgave (COGS) wanneer de voorraad is verkocht. Dit onderscheid heeft direct invloed op je belastingverplichting en winstberekeningen.

Wanneer professionele hulp inschakelen

Je kunt de basisboekhouding zelf doen als je net begint, maar overweeg een accountant of boekhouder in te huren wanneer:

  • De jaarlijkse omzet meer dan $100.000 bedraagt en de complexiteit van de omzetbelasting en het bijhouden van de voorraad aanzienlijk wordt
  • Je verkoopt in meerdere landen of regio's en verplichtingen met betrekking tot fiscale aanwezigheid (nexus) moet beheren
  • Je meer dan een paar uur per maand besteedt aan de boekhouding in plaats van aan de groei van je bedrijf
  • Je je voorbereidt op financiering en zuivere, professionele financiële overzichten nodig hebt
  • Het belastingseizoen overweldigend aanvoelt en je niet zeker bent van de nauwkeurigheid van je aangifte

Een goede e-commerce accountant verdient zichzelf terug door fouten op te sporen, aftrekposten te maximaliseren en tijd vrij te maken zodat jij je kunt concentreren op waar je goed in bent—verkopen.

Vereenvoudig je e-commerce financiën

Het beheren van een Shopify-winkel is spannend, maar de boekhouding erachter hoeft geen hoofdpijn te bezorgen. De sleutel is om vroegtijdig goede gewoontes aan te leren: scheid je financiën, houd kosten nauwkeurig bij, blijf op de hoogte van de omzetbelasting en stem je boeken maandelijks af. Beancount.io biedt plain-text accounting die je volledige transparantie geeft over je financiële gegevens—elke transactie is leesbaar voor mensen, versiebeheerd en klaar voor automatisering. Begin gratis en neem de controle over je e-commerce boekhouding.